Jainism and Buddhism is a book written by J. G. R. Forlong that explores the origins, beliefs, and practices of two of the major religions of India - Jainism and Buddhism. The book provides a detailed account of the history, philosophy, and teachings of these religions, highlighting their similarities and differences. It covers topics such as the life of the founders of the religions, the scriptures, the principles of karma and rebirth, the concept of non-violence, and the practices of meditation and asceticism. The book also discusses the impact of Jainism and Buddhism on Indian society and their influence on other religions.
